Las Vegas police release new surveillance video of casino robbery suspect

LAS VEGAS (FOX5) —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department officials released new video Tuesday of a casino cage robbery.

Police released details Saturday on the robbery at a Summerlin casino, during which a man dressed as security used a gun to take money from a cashier’s cage.

The incident occurred on Thursday, just before 10:30 p.m., when dispatchers received a report of an armed robbery at a casino in the 200 block of Rampart Boulevard in Summerlin.

Video shows the unidentified man walking through the casino wearing a ballistic helmet, blue sunglasses, a black facemask and a blue and yellow security jacket.

Police released photos of a suspect who robbed a Summerlin casino dressed as security.(Las Vegas Metropolitan Police Department)

The suspect is shown pulling out an AR-style rifle at the cashier’s cage and demanding money. Police said the employee complied, and the suspect left in the same manner as he had arrived.
